Ingredients
2 cups all-purpose flour (I like to sift mine for a lighter crust)
1/2 cup unsalted butter, chilled and cubed (extra cold butter makes the flakiest crust)
1/4 cup ice water (just enough to bring the dough together)
1 lb ground beef (80/20 blend for the best flavor and juiciness)
1 large onion, finely chopped (yellow onions are my go-to for sweetness)
1 tsp salt (don’t skimp, it brings out the flavors)
1/2 tsp black pepper (freshly ground if you have it)
1 tbsp olive oil (extra virgin for a fruity note)
1 egg, beaten (for that golden crust)
Instructions
Preheat your oven to 375°F.
In a large bowl, mix flour and butter until crumbly.
Gradually add ice water, stirring until dough forms.
Roll out dough on a floured surface to fit a 9-inch pie dish. Chill for 15 minutes to prevent shrinking.
Heat olive oil in a skillet over medium heat. Add onions, cooking until translucent, about 5 minutes.
Add ground beef, salt, and pepper. Cook until beef is browned, breaking it into small pieces.
Spoon the beef mixture into the chilled pie crust. Spread evenly.
Cover with the remaining dough, sealing edges. Cut slits on top for steam to escape.
Brush the top with beaten egg for a shiny finish.
Bake for 35-40 minutes, until golden brown. Let it rest for 10 minutes before slicing
